Typical Costs of Breast Enlargement

Breast augmentation is one of the very most popular plastic surgery procedures in the United States. The procedure is done through placement of saline breast implants. Because of breast enlargement women have been able to achieve changes in their figure that otherwise would have been impossible.

It is important to remember that, rarely, breast enlargement surgery will improve nipple asymmetry, move breasts closer together, lift droopy breasts, or remove stretch marks. If you have droopy breasts, you may need a breast lift - mastopexy.

The prices of breast enlargement are derived from a survey of plastic surgeons who are certified by the American Board of Plastic Surgery.

The breast enlargement typical costs include the surgeon's fee, anesthesia fee, operating room fee, and (where appropriate) the implant fee. When you call a plastic surgeon's office to inquire about price, makes sure you get the whole breakdown. Costs in the United States are the same from coast to coast and across the Midwest. The only exception is the New York area, where you are expected to pay about 50% more. This is the typical breakdown for the costs:

  • Surgeon's fee -- $3000
  • Anesthesiologist's fee -- $700
  • Operating room (facility) fee -- $900
  • Implant fee -- $1300

    Total -- $6000

Other costs that are not included are things like recovery time off from work, change of wardrobe anything that you may have to purchase in order to accommodate your new breasts such as special pillows or chairs.
